Sam has $2,450 in his bank account. He spends $20 each week on gas money. After how many weeks will sams account balance fall be

low $1000 in inequality form?

Answer:

  • 2450 -20w < 1000
  • 73 weeks

Step-by-step explanation:

The balance (b) in Sam's account will be the initial balance less 20 times the number of weeks (w) that he withdraws gas money.

  b = 2450 -20w

We want the inequality to express the condition that this balance is below 1000:

  b < 1000

  2450 -20w < 1000 . . . . . substitute for b

__

The solution to this can be found by subtracting 2450, then dividing by -20.

  -20w < -1450

  w > 72.5

If weeks are counted in whole numbers, Sam's balance will be below $1000 after 73 weeks.
